A review of Tony Hawk American Wasteland for PS2
Jonathan Lavigne
Editor-in-Cheif
Just as surely as every year has a Christmas and a Halloween, Tony Hawk and Neversoft launch another chapter in the Tony Hawk Pro Skater series. The 7th installment in 7 years is a game called Tony Hawk American Wasteland (THAW).
Commercial pre-hype for the game promises a seamless world, in this particular case, Los Angeles, where there is no loading time between the different areas of the game. The game is centered on the frenetic world of skateboarding in all its glory and mayhem. Learn how to grind and trick your way to being the most awesome skateboarder in town, rivaling the notoriety of board legend Tony Hawk himself.
